According to Jin10, on May 14, Wizz Air CEO Jozsef Varadi predicted the European budget airline will achieve 2% revenue growth during the peak summer travel season, supported by low fares that attract passengers and offset geopolitical risks from Iran tensions. Varadi stated the airline expects increased passenger volumes and revenue during the summer peak period as the aviation sector navigates rising fuel prices.
